Zimbabwe seeks Zambezi River water
Zimbabwe: Country Seeks Zambezi Water Project Go-Ahead (Zimbabwe Independent) – Zimbabwe is seeking permission from Sadc countries to draw water from the Zambezi River to ease water problems in the Matabeleland region.
Water Resources Development minister Samuel Sipepa Nkomo told the Zimbabwe Independent this week that the country was yet to get the authority from the other riparian states although his ministry had made a proposal to the countries.
Riparian states are countries that are connected to a river. Rivers riparian to the vast Zambezi include Angola, Namibia, Zambia, Botswana, Zimbabwe, Malawi, Tanzania, and Mozambique.
